Here's my thoughts on the video. The song is about freeing yourself, achieving inner peace, and reaching enlightenment on an individual and societal level. The singers are representing life and death personified. Simone's halo recalls that associated with Apollo, Jesus, Buddha etc throughout history while Mark wears the robed outfit associated with death. The logger is being lead by nymph-like woman, a common folklore motif of nature incarnate as a beautiful woman who leads men astray. Simone and Mark are playing chess representing fate dueling over the outcome of the loggers life, death wins and the nymph turns and reveals herself. The two women dancing dressed in white and black are also representative of life and death, a reminder of how our existence is a fleeting glimmer between these two competing forces. As the old man / logger closes his eyes and folds into death's embrace the camera zooms out revealing the expansive forest and the continuity of life, with the closing shot of the fog over the forest showing that nature / time wins in the end and is eternal. The choice of the old man as a logger is a nice juxtaposition to the lyrics about the tree of life.

On the last 3 albums ( including Omega) all electric guitar parts, rhythm and lead as well as the acoustic parts are all played by Isaac. Mark said sometime ago that first of all he doesn't enjoy recording guitar parts in the studio, Isaac does it much faster and Mark writes a lot of the music and half of the lyrics as well, and he does the grunts.
